Video: More Husqvarna 701 madness

We know the Husqvarna 701 supermoto is supposed to come to Canada this winter. Here’s a look at what to expect when the bike arrives here, in the video above.

Built around the KTM 690 platform, the Husky offers a combination of high performance (that motor puts out 67 hp at 7500 rpm, and makes 50 ft-lb of torque at 6000 rpm, in a 43-lb pound package!) and street-friendly reliability (hello, 10,000 km valve adjustments!). Other treats we know about are a slipper clutch and ride-by-wire electronics. This ain’t your classic “slap street tires on a dual sport” supermoto!
